Inspection/Report History
Where possible, ChildcareCenter provides inspection reports as a service to families. This information is deemed reliable but is not guaranteed. We encourage families to contact the daycare provider directly with any questions or concerns. Reports can also be verified with your local daycare licensing office.
| Inspection Type/Date | Action needed to correct issue | Date Resolved |
|---|---|---|
| Licensing 2024-05-08 |
The provider had a HM JA and staff MT that did not have updated TB in the files. | 2024-05-13 |
|
Type of correction needed: 470 IAC 3-1.1-28.5(c)(1) The caregiver shall maintain and make available verification of the following: Annual Mantoux tuberculin test or chest x-ray for direct child care providers and all family members over eighteen (18) years of age |
